To understand why Nvidia's developer conference carries the weight it now does, it helps to trace the arc the company has traveled over the past several years. Once known primarily as the maker of graphics cards beloved by gamers, Nvidia found itself sitting atop an extraordinary piece of luck: the hardware architecture it had built for rendering pixels turned out to be almost perfectly suited for training large neural networks. When the generative AI wave crested in the early 2020s, demand for Nvidia's chips did not merely rise — it became something closer to a frenzy. Data centers queued for its GPUs the way consumers once queued for game consoles. Rivals scrambled to close a gap that had taken Nvidia more than a decade to open. In that context, the company's annual developer gathering has taken on a significance that goes well beyond product announcements. It functions as a kind of weather forecast for the entire AI economy, which is presumably why Wired frames it, pointedly, as the "Super Bowl of AI."
Jensen Huang's personal brand is now inseparable from that moment. He has cultivated a presentation style — part showman, part engineer-philosopher — that invites comparison to the product launches Steve Jobs made famous. The leather jacket has become as recognizable as the turtleneck once was. That theatricality matters because it shapes how investors, developers and enterprise buyers read the signals coming out of these conferences. A confident Huang on stage tends to move markets. The substance behind the style, however, is what determines whether the confidence is warranted, and Nvidia's challenge in the current moment is real: competition from custom silicon developed by the hyperscalers, pressure from AMD, and the geopolitical tangle around chip exports to China all create genuine headwinds even for a company that has become, in many respects, the arms dealer of the AI race.
The Wired framing is also notable for pairing Nvidia's moment with two other stories that read as cautionary counterpoints. Tesla's disappointment and what is described as a Meta VR metaverse shutdown speak to something the technology industry keeps learning and forgetting: that momentum in one era does not guarantee relevance in the next. Tesla rode extraordinary enthusiasm through much of the early 2020s and has since faced a more complicated reality around demand, competition from Chinese electric vehicle manufacturers, and questions about the timeline for its autonomous driving ambitions. Meta's metaverse bet, which consumed tens of billions of dollars and reshaped the company's entire public identity for a period, has struggled to justify that investment in the eyes of users and shareholders alike. The suggestion embedded in Wired's grouping of these three stories — a hint, though not a certainty — is that the "uncanny valley" label in the headline applies not just to AI-generated imagery or robotic motion, but to an entire phase of tech ambition: close enough to the future to be compelling, not quite real enough to feel right.
